Total Student Population Comparison
The total student population of selected colleges is 27,749 with 13,627 female students and 14,122 male students. This enrollment statistics is based on the latest data from IPEDS, U.S. Department of Education for academic year 2022-2023. The following table compares the student population for both undergraduate and graduate schools between selected colleges.
Among the selected colleges, University of Chicago has the most enrolled students of 18,339, while Judson University has the least number of students of 973 for both in graduate and undergraduate programs.
Name | Total | Men | Women |
---|---|---|---|
Bradley University | 5,552 | 2,477 | 3,075 |
University of Chicago | 18,339 | 9,925 | 8,414 |
Judson University | 973 | 473 | 500 |
Robert Morris University Illinois | no recent data available (probably not active) | ||
Wheaton College | 2,885 | 1,247 | 1,638 |
Columbia College - Lake County | - | - | - |
Total | 27,749 | 14,122 | 13,627 |
Undergraduate Student Population
The total undergraduate population of selected colleges is 14,699 with 7,279 female students and 7,420 male students. The following table compares 2022-2023 undergraduate enrollment between selected colleges.
Among the selected colleges, University of Chicago has the most enrolled undergraduate students of 7,595, while Judson University has the least number of undergraduate students of 798.
Name | Total | Men | Women |
---|---|---|---|
Bradley University | 4,143 | 2,036 | 2,107 |
University of Chicago | 7,595 | 4,028 | 3,567 |
Judson University | 798 | 398 | 400 |
Wheaton College | 2,163 | 958 | 1,205 |
Total | 14,699 | 7,420 | 7,279 |
Graduate Student Population
The total graduate population of selected colleges is 13,050 with 6,348 female students and 6,702 male students. The following table compares 2022-2023 graduate enrollment between selected colleges.
Among the selected colleges, University of Chicago has the most enrolled graduate students of 10,744, while Judson University has the least number of graduate students of 175.
Name | Total | Men | Women |
---|---|---|---|
Bradley University | 1,409 | 441 | 968 |
University of Chicago | 10,744 | 5,897 | 4,847 |
Judson University | 175 | 75 | 100 |
Wheaton College | 722 | 289 | 433 |
Total | 13,050 | 6,702 | 6,348 |
